Just registered. Looked up "how to change avatar" and found this from Admin:
1. Go to your Profile (one of the middle buttons at the top of the screen). 2. Click on Forum Profile Information on the left side of the screen.
Sorry: No such link on the left side of my profile page. And, I can find no links that let me change even basic information on my profile page.
How do I add avatar and change other related things that I see under "Author" in other posts?

OK, I figured it out: You cannot change your profile until after you make your first post.
Note: The industrial engineer side of my brain tells me that a note to this effect in the activation email sent to people who just registered would go a long way toward user efficiency.
